Mar 22, 2018
I am always looking around for great Caribbean food. I have tried many, but today I wandered in here while waiting for my daughter to come out of dance class. A lot of times when I go in at dinnertime much of the food is sold out, but here they had everything - patties, bread, plantains, and stews. My daughter is a vegetarian so I was able to get her a veggie pattie, which she loved. I got a curry chicken dinner and I have to say, this may have been the best curry chicken I've ever had. It was so fresh and flavorful, and the steamed veggies were also a step above. I will definitely go back. In fact, I can't think of any reason to ever go anywhere else in the area! Nicely done, Tastee Pattee!
